Checking the Battery Status
The easiest way to tell the status of your battery is to look at the
battery icon on the taskbar of your CK30.
Battery Icon Status
Icon Status
Battery has a medium charge. You should be able to work for
several more hours before changing batteries.
Battery is low. You need to replace the battery soon.
Battery is critically low. You must replace the battery now.
You can also check the battery status by looking at the Battery
light on the front of the CK30 or by using the battery
diagnostics screen. For help using the Battery light, see
“Understanding the Status Lights” on page 3 for more
information. For help using the Battery Information diagnostic
screen, see “Battery Information” on page 109.
Using the Keypad
Your CK30 has one of the following keypad overlay options:
• 42-key large numeric and function
• 50-key full alphanumeric
• 52-key full alphanumeric
You can order all versions of the CK30 keypad with an
international overlay. The international overlay supports English
and many Western European languages, such as French,
German, Italian, Portuguese, and Spanish. You enter all of the
characters and functions printed above the keys just like you
would on a standard keypad.
Note: There are hidden characters (such as { and }) on each
CK30 keypad that require using the color-coded keys to access
them. For help accessing these hidden characters, see “Typing
Characters Not Printed on the Keypad” on page 152.
